WOW! Bigg Boss 10 finalist Bani J is all set for her NEW SHOW

New show: Popular VJ and Bigg Boss 10 finalist Bani J is having quite a good time in her life. However her fans were quite upset that time when she didn’t win the show but Bani took it in right spirits. Her fans are connected with her on social media as she has got more active after coming out of the house. Now we have got some really good news for all the fans of Bani J. Our source revealed, “On Wednesday, Bani J had a photo shoot and it was for her new show with Voot. The show is titled as ‘THE JOURNEY’ While talking to us Bani confirmed that she is doing this show and said “It is my journey from Roadies till now and show will start from 1st April.” Check out few pictures from her shoot:
